Is my compost pile going to catch fire?!?!?!?! I've always heard that chicken poop on a pile will catch fire. I have a compost pile. It's rotten food, old pine shavings and 24 chickens worth of poop. I've been watering it, but today was the first time I took the pitch fork to it. STEAM was rising up out of it and even in the 95+ degree weather I could feel HEAT coming from it. It also smells like a trash dump!!!

Am I doing something wrong?
 
Nope!
big_smile.png
Just keep turning it.
 
It's supposed to get hot, but it won't get hot enough to catch fire. I've read that if you put a layer of dirt on top it will hold the stink down. Also, don't put any kind of meat or fats in it, only vegetable/plant matter & manure (but not from meat-eating animals like dogs/cats).
Good luck with your compost!
